Ed Sheeran has been included in Ipswich Town’s squad list for the 2021/22 campaign, reports The Sun.

Sheeran may well be a superstar, but in the music industry, there’s never been any suggestion that he knows what he’s doing with a ball at his feet.

Yet, as The Sun report, he has been listed as a squad member for Ipswich town in their efforts to gain promotion from League One to the Championship.

While his inclusion will have raised a fair few eyebrows, certainly within the Ipswich fanbase, it doesn’t appear as though he’ll actually be competing for the club this season.

As is reported by The Sun, Ipswich have revealed that Sheeran’s inclusion is a way of the club expressing their gratitude for his continued support.

Here’s what Sheeran himself had to say, as is reported by The Sun:

“When Ipswich told me I thought they were joking but I love the idea.

“I think this is going be a great season and I’m honoured to be a part of it.

“I just hope this squad number is only ceremonial because I want to see us promoted and that’s not going to happen if I’m playing.”
